It's safe to say Claire Douglas is a favourite author. This is my 3rd book and again it's five star. I've found it best to go into her books blind. Makes me more intrigued the more I read.

Claire has a way of captivating me from page one. The opening sentence,
'Its a dreary afternoon, just after lunch, when I finally find out that you're dead.'
got me hooked.

As this is my 3rd book by Claire I knew to suspect everyone, even the neighbours. I had figured a motive for majority of the suspects I had. Except for the person who actually did something. But looking back I should of seen a motive.

The plot twist at the end I didn't see coming, I should of known it wasn't a simple murder. There's always more to the story.
The atmosphere was creepy at times. Frankie getting mysterious letters, then hearing a baby cry and also seeing who she thinks is Sophie' s ghost. Claire did an amazing job at making the scene dark and mysterious.
